| 
	
		|  Autor | Tema: Variables dentro de variables (batch)  (Leído 8,518 veces) |  
	| 
			| 
					
						| MK-Ultra 
								 
								
								 Desconectado 
								Mensajes: 435
								
								 
								~ Nevermind ~
								
								
								
								
								
								     | 
 
Es posible tener un variable dentro de otra variable. Digamos, se puede comprobar si dentro de una variable hay otra variable?
 Un ejemplo:
 
 tengo la variable %casa% y tengo la variable %c%.
 
 la variable %c% se encuentra dentro de l variable %casa%
 
 Me explico?
 
 
 Muchas gracias!
 
 
 |  
						| 
								|  |  
								|  |  En línea | 
 
 Agradecer no cuesta nada (al menos no mucho)
 BTC: 1DHKsWE6wGkUiHbKkwBDaF8DEGwn9n6nxQ
 |  |  |  | 
			| 
					
						| Novlucker 
								Ninja y 
								Colaborador
								      Desconectado 
								Mensajes: 10.683
								 
								Yo que tu lo pienso dos veces
								
								
								
								
								
								   | 
 
Algo como esto imagino set /a c=1set casa=%c%
 echo %casa%
el echo devolvera 1 Saludos
 
 |  
						| 
								|  |  
								|  |  En línea | 
 
 Contribuye con la limpieza del foro, reporta los "casos perdidos" a un MOD XD"Hay dos cosas infinitas: el Universo y la estupidez  humana. Y de la primera no estoy muy seguro."
 Albert Einstein |  |  |  | 
			| 
					
						| MK-Ultra 
								 
								
								 Desconectado 
								Mensajes: 435
								
								 
								~ Nevermind ~
								
								
								
								
								
								     | 
 
claro pero yo digo, hay alguna manera de omprobar si una variable esta dentro de otra literalmente ? |  
						| 
								|  |  
								|  |  En línea | 
 
 Agradecer no cuesta nada (al menos no mucho)
 BTC: 1DHKsWE6wGkUiHbKkwBDaF8DEGwn9n6nxQ
 |  |  |  | 
			| 
					
						| MK-Ultra 
								 
								
								 Desconectado 
								Mensajes: 435
								
								 
								~ Nevermind ~
								
								
								
								
								
								     | 
 
si hubiese una forma ya tendria resuelto tu rpoblemna pupybell.... si no ,me vuelvo    |  
						| 
								|  |  
								|  |  En línea | 
 
 Agradecer no cuesta nada (al menos no mucho)
 BTC: 1DHKsWE6wGkUiHbKkwBDaF8DEGwn9n6nxQ
 |  |  |  | 
			| 
					
						| ~[uNd3rc0d3]~ 
								
								 Desconectado 
								Mensajes: 188
								
								 
								programando...
								
								
								
								
								
								   | 
 
mira esto....http://foro.portalhacker.net/index.php/topic,49012.0.html quizas sea un poco avanzado pero lograras entenderlo...la variable c ahi no existe porque la variable c es igual a %c% y vos ahi tenes %ca ose c no esta entre %% lo que si podes comprobar es si alguna letra de las que estan ahi dentro pertenecen a una variable usando un for /f y un if defined para saber si esta declarada la variable y si le queres dar un valor le mandas un else y un set usando la variable de for %%x nos vemos |  
						| 
								|  |  
								|  |  En línea | 
 
  leete las reglas  asi todos estamos mejor    |  |  |  | 
			| 
					
						| MK-Ultra 
								 
								
								 Desconectado 
								Mensajes: 435
								
								 
								~ Nevermind ~
								
								
								
								
								
								     | 
 
no entendi nada    |  
						| 
								|  |  
								|  |  En línea | 
 
 Agradecer no cuesta nada (al menos no mucho)
 BTC: 1DHKsWE6wGkUiHbKkwBDaF8DEGwn9n6nxQ
 |  |  |  |  |  | 
			| 
					
						| snake89 
								
								 Desconectado 
								Mensajes: 15
								
								   | 
 
hay alguna manera de declarar alguna variable para ejecutar una aplicacion o un archivo?o sea, vendria a ser como el comando start, solo que quiero desde una variable.
 
 Por ejemplo, como poner:
 
 set bloc="C:\windows\system32\notepad.exe"
 
 start %bloc%
 
 salu2
 |  
						| 
								|  |  
								|  |  En línea | 
 
 |  |  |  | 
			| 
					
						| GUN$ 
								
								 Desconectado 
								Mensajes: 17
								
								
								
								
								
								   | 
 
Algo como esto imagino set /a c=1set casa=%c%
 echo %casa%
el echo devolvera 1 SaludosET ... /a es un modificador de operaciones... tiene que ser simplemente SET |  
						| 
								|  |  
								|  |  En línea | 
 
 <?php$text = "Aprendiendo PHP";
 echo $text;
 ?>
 |  |  |  |  |  
 
	
 
 
				
					
						| Mensajes similares |  
						|  | Asunto | Iniciado por | Respuestas | Vistas | Último mensaje |  
						|   |   | [BATCH] ¿Como puedo meter variables dentro de variables? Scripting
 | Meine programmen | 1 | 4,726 |  24 Marzo 2012, 16:48 pm por Eleкtro
 |  
						|   |   | pasar variables dentro de post PHP
 | basickdagger | 3 | 2,550 |  17 Julio 2012, 08:24 am por basickdagger
 |  
						|   |   | Acceder a variables dentro de la misma clase Java
 | evans88 | 3 | 3,447 |  11 Abril 2013, 03:18 am por evans88
 |  
						|   |   | Ayuda, como trabajan las variables dentro de la memoria? Programación C/C++
 | Zodiak98 | 3 | 2,888 |  4 Mayo 2013, 19:08 pm por amchacon
 |  
						|   |   | ¿Como crear variables en C# que coincidan con las variables de un servidor sql? .NET (C#, VB.NET, ASP)
 | dr4 | 0 | 2,524 |  22 Mayo 2015, 13:15 pm por dr4
 |    |